If you thought you knew how this season's The Bachelor would end, you're wrong.
In a twist that no one saw coming, Us Weekly reports that bachelor Arie Luyendyk Jr. called off his engagement to the finalist he proposed to in order to pursue the runner-up he initially rejected.
The women in question are Becca Kufrin, a bubbly 27-year-old publicist, and Lauren Burnham, a more reserved, 25-year-old tech salesperson, but ABC has yet to reveal who was the fiancee and who was the runner-up.
That scandalous nugget of information will be revealed on The Bachelor's season finale, which airs March 5.
In the meantime, here's what we know: Weeks after selecting his fiancee, the 36-year-old Luyendyk changed his mind, calling the marriage off in what sources say was a very indelicately orchestrated move that floored the poor woman.
After that, he hopped a plane to the runner-up's hometown so that he could profess his love to her instead.
For now, the new pair is taking things slowly.
